Cruising down the open highway on your motorcycle, the wind whipping through your hair – it’s a feeling of pure freedom and exhilaration that defines the biker lifestyle. But for all the joy motorcycles bring, they also come with inherent risks. Unlike the protective shell of a car, motorcyclists are exposed to the elements and the dangers of the road.

The statistics paint a sobering picture. According to the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A), motorcyclists are 29 times more likely to be killed in a crash than occupants of passenger vehicles. If you’ve been involved in a motorcycle accident, the aftermath can be physically, emotionally, and financially devastating.

In these challenging times, having the right legal representation by your side is crucial. Here’s why a motorcycle accident attorney is your best bet when navigating the complexities of a motorcycle accident claim:

Understanding the Nuances of Motorcycle Accidents: Motorcycle accident cases are distinct from car accident cases. Motorcycle accident attorneys possess a deep understanding of the unique factors that contribute to motorcycle crashes, such as road surface conditions, blind spots, and driver inattention to motorcycles. They can effectively analyze the accident scene, gather evidence, and identify all potentially liable parties.

Fighting for Maximum Compensation: Motorcycle accident injuries can be severe, often leading to extensive medical bills, lost wages, and long-term physical therapy. An experienced attorney will fight tirelessly to recover the maximum compensation you deserve for your medical expenses, lost income potential, pain and suffering, and motorcycle repairs. They understand the complexities of insurance policies and are skilled at negotiating with insurance companies to ensure a fair settlement.

Leveling the Playing Field: Facing a large insurance company alone can be intimidating. Motorcycle accident attorneys have the expertise and resources to handle complex legal matters and protect your rights throughout the entire legal process. They can navigate complex insurance policies, deal with adjusters, and build a strong case on your behalf.

Taking Your Case to Trial (If Necessary): While most motorcycle accident cases settle out of court, some situations require litigation. A skilled attorney has the courtroom experience and trial-ready strategies to represent your case effectively in front of a judge and jury.

Finding the Right Motorcycle Accident Attorney: Your Guide to Strong Representation

With so many personal injury attorneys out there, selecting the right one for your motorcycle accident case can feel overwhelming. Here are some key steps to ensure you find a lawyer who is the perfect fit for your needs:

  • Seek Referrals: Talk to fellow motorcycle riders in your community. Recommendations from people who have been through similar situations hold significant weight. Look for attorneys with a strong reputation for representing motorcycle accident victims.
  • Experience Matters: Not all personal injury attorneys are created equal. Prioritize attorneys who specialize in motorcycle accidents. Inquire about their track record – specifically, the number of motorcycle cases they’ve handled successfully in the past year. Experience in the courtroom and a proven success rate handling motorcycle cases are crucial factors.
  • Review Their Results: Numbers speak volumes. Look for data on the attorney’s past settlements and verdicts. Seek an attorney with a history of securing significant compensation for motorcycle accident victims.
  • Communication is Key: During your initial consultation, assess the attorney’s communication style. Do they answer your questions clearly and address your concerns? Do you feel comfortable discussing your case openly and honestly with them? Choose an attorney who is responsive, empathetic, and dedicated to keeping you informed throughout the legal process.
  • Transparency in Fees: Understand the attorney’s fee structure upfront. Many motorcycle accident attorneys work on a contingency basis, meaning you won’t pay any fees unless they win your case. Ask about the percentage they take and any additional costs associated with your case.

FAQs: Your Burning Questions Answered

What should I do immediately after a motorcycle accident?

Seek medical attention first.
Document the scene (photos, witness information).
Contact a motorcycle accident attorney promptly.

How much does hiring a motorcycle accident lawyer cost?

Most attorneys work on a contingency fee basis, meaning they only get paid if you win your case.

Can I handle my motorcycle accident claim without an attorney?

Technically, yes. But having legal expertise significantly improves your chances of a favorable outcome.
